Re: 2000 Mustang GT won't start

Check the relay it should click when somebody is trying to start the car. You can feel it with your finger on it. Next check if your getting power to the pump. A plugged fuel filter will cause a no start. I would use a pressure gage and check for fuel. If you disconnect the hose to the intake it will start with a little starting fluid. This proves it isn't an electrical problem and is a fuel problem. If it starts buy a fuel pump.
The anti lock system will shut off a pump check for a light indicating this.
Some people have the gas removed by kids this will cause a no start.
